Salmyn is a modern, rare given name, likely a creative blend and respelling influenced by several traditions. It echoes Hebrew Solomon/Shlomo (“peace”) and sits near Arabic Salman/Salim, from the root s-l-m meaning “safe, whole; at peace.” The -yn ending follows contemporary English naming patterns and recalls the -wyn sound in Welsh names, lending a gentle, unisex feel. Pronunciation varies; SAL-min and SAHL-min are common readings, though some may opt for SAM-in by analogy with the English word salmon.
Documented use is recent, with sporadic appearances in English-speaking countries from the late 20th century onward. Potential variants include Salmin, Salmen, Salmynn, and Salmynne; related names are Solomon, Salman, Salim, and Selwyn. Short forms Sal or Saly work well. Depending on the chosen lineage, the name conveys themes of peace, safety, and wholeness - appealing, modern virtues wrapped in a distinctive yet approachable sound.
